Could you explain why you want to do that (what do you want to achieve)? And an important question is HOW you want to process (work with) that array on client side? With PHP? Then you misunderstood something ...
If you want to process further any data on client side you should do that with javascript. Write a function which request this array in a serialized way, deserialize it, and use it for your purposes.
